Introduction to South Bend, Texas

Located in Young County, South Bend, Texas is a small, unincorporated community with a rich history. The area was first settled in the late 19th century and has since grown into a tight-knit community. Despite its small size, South Bend is known for its warm hospitality and the strong sense of camaraderie among its residents.

South Bend, Texas, is home to a population of just over 100 people. The community is located near the Brazos River, providing residents with beautiful natural scenery and a variety of outdoor activities. Despite its small size, South Bend has a lot to offer, including a strong sense of community, a peaceful rural lifestyle, and easy access to nearby cities like Graham and Newcastle.

Understanding South Bend Public Records

South Bend Public Records are documents and information that are not considered confidential and are available to the public. These records can include a wide range of documents, from property records and court records to marriage licenses and birth certificates. In South Bend, Texas, these public records are maintained by various government agencies and are accessible to the public in accordance with the Texas Public Information Act.

Accessing South Bend Public Records

Accessing South Bend Public Records can be done through various government agencies. For instance, property records can be obtained from the Young County Appraisal District. They can be contacted at (940) 549-2393 or visited at 516 Fourth Street, Graham, TX 76450. Their website, www.isouthwestdata.com, provides online access to property records in South Bend.

Court records, on the other hand, can be accessed through the Young County Clerk's Office. They can be reached at (940) 549-8432 or visited at 516 Fourth Street, Room 102, Graham, TX 76450. The Young County Clerk's Office also maintains a website, www.co.young.tx.us, where you can find more information about accessing court records.

Obtaining Vital Records in South Bend

Vital records, such as birth certificates, death certificates, marriage licenses, and divorce decrees, are part of South Bend Public Records. These records are maintained by the Texas Department of State Health Services. They can be contacted at (888) 963-7111 or visited at 1100 West 49th Street, Austin, TX 78756. Their website, www.dshs.texas.gov, provides information on how to obtain these vital records.

Freedom of Information in South Bend

The Texas Public Information Act ensures that South Bend Public Records are accessible to the public. This law provides that government information is presumed to be available to the public, with certain exceptions. This means that anyone can request access to public records in South Bend, and the government agency must provide the information unless it falls under an exception outlined in the law.

Requesting South Bend Public Records

Requests for South Bend Public Records can be made in writing to the appropriate government agency. The request should clearly describe the information or records sought, and the requester may be required to pay a fee to cover the cost of providing the records. It's important to note that while the Texas Public Information Act provides access to public records, it does not require government agencies to create new records or to conduct research or analysis on behalf of a requester.
